When you choose the Send Later option, where does the email go?
I wrote an email this morning which I did not want to send right away so I chose the Send Later option under the File menu. The email disappeared and now that I want to send it - I can't find it. It's not in drafts or anyplace else for that matter...

Local Folders|Outbox
But when you start or close Thunderbird it should remind you and offer to send them…
And your File menu entry should have an option to send unsent mail.
I have File|Send Unsent Messages here.
